OberonCore https://forum.oberoncore.ru/ |
|
Пропал LinLibc.mktime https://forum.oberoncore.ru/viewtopic.php?f=23&t=6537 |
Страница 1 из 1 |
Автор: | adimetrius [ Вторник, 07 Январь, 2020 23:01 ] |
Заголовок сообщения: | Пропал LinLibc.mktime |
Коллеги, из модуля LinLibc пропал экспорт PROCEDURE [ccall] mktime. В Lin/Mod/Libc.txt Нет вообще такого слова, а в Lin/Mod/attic/Libc.txt и Libc.odc есть экспортированная mktime. Вопрос: это случайность, или что-то стоит за этим? Можно ли вернуть? Просто без нее не могу скомпилировать Ta_ Дмитрия Викторовича Дагаева |
Автор: | Дмитрий Дагаев [ Воскресенье, 12 Январь, 2020 15:05 ] |
Заголовок сообщения: | Re: Пропал LinLibc.mktime |
Ta_ делалось в 2012 году для 1.6. Для линукса хедеров море, а биндингов мало. Тогда все, что не входило в LinLibc, я включал для себя в модуль Ta_Lib. Можно и mktime туда же определить. |
Автор: | adimetrius [ Воскресенье, 12 Январь, 2020 22:16 ] |
Заголовок сообщения: | Re: Пропал LinLibc.mktime |
Ага, спасибо, буду знать про Ta_Lib. Биндинг сделал прямо в LinLibc, все скомпилировал в КП. tarun не смог - сначала не было двух хедеров для gcc; я их нашел, подложил, куда надо. Но не тут то было: там такое понеслось... Забросил Tarun, стал пробовать все в ББ запускать - в диалоговых окнах кнопки жмутся, но ничего не происходит. Поковырял - и пока отложил. Порог сложности входной оказался таков, что я снаскоку его не одолел. |
Автор: | Дмитрий Дагаев [ Воскресенье, 12 Январь, 2020 23:09 ] |
Заголовок сообщения: | Re: Пропал LinLibc.mktime |
Дело не в пороге сложности, а в том, что данное ПО не собиралось под тем env, который Вы пытаетесь сделать. И, в общем, не планировалось, т.к. в том проекте, где это используется, стоит 1.6 и RH Linux 6. А так это делает разработчик. Если Вы хотите из среды кнопки нажимать, то tarun не нужен, там примеры должны заиграть. Если Вы для дела хотите и уточните, что за версию и в каком env используете, я могу у себя что-то поставить и посмотреть, т.к. с тех пор пакетом не занимался. |
Страница 1 из 1 | Часовой пояс: UTC + 3 часа |
Powered by phpBB® Forum Software © phpBB Group https://www.phpbb.com/ |